Fuel sender the same diesel/gasser?
Do diesel and gassers get the same fuel sender, model for model? I just had my '87 300D Turbo (W124, OM603) sender apart -- it was acting flaky between 1/2 and 1/4 tank -- and got some black crud out of it. Hopefully that will resolve the flaky readings (haven't driven it yet).
More worrisome was the cracking that is affecting the plastic top of the sender. It is clear that some day in the not too distant future, I'll be replacing it. New ones cost $100+ depending on the supplier but there are two W124 300E gassers in my local Pick and Pull, an '88 and an '89. If one or both of those senders are in better shape it might buy me a few years. Anyone know whether they're the same as the diesel senders? Jeremy

Sender
124.133 and 124.032 (300E) use same part [124 542 00 04]
Startron in your tank, 'black goo departs.

Right as usual
Thanks -- I pulled two senders today, from '88 and '89 300Es, and took the cleanest one, the '88. No surprise that senders come out of a gasoline tank cleaner than a diesel tank, I guess.
Total cost: Pick and Pull admission $2.00 Sender $18.99 Environmental fee $1.79 Sales tax $1.70 Total $24.48 Cheapest I've seen a new one is $105 at ********AZ. Jeremy
